you don't say your dose - are you taking Levo (T4) or T3 or NDT or a combination?

have you got your results (& ranges) for FT4 and FT3 too?

other things to eliminate are deficiencies in minerals and vitamins - irons ferrtin folate & B12 and Vit D. All tend to be low too with Thyroid problems. Selenium helps with conversion too.

and you're not the first person to gain weight with a diet, it must be very disheartening. Have a good read here and on the main TUK site for info
